Global Oil Giants Profiting from Prices Bloated by Speculation (Damn You!)

The rising prices of oil had made a global uproar and rise in prices of commodities. Are these rise in prices justifiable or are these brought about by greedy oil producers? Well you be the judge... Here is the IBON Foundation Press Release...

World oil prices are bloated by speculation in oil markets, and local firms Petron, Shell, and Chevron Philippines which are domestic agents of the global oil monopolies are passing on this overpricing to consumers. This has resulted in record oil industry profits at the expense of hyper-inflation.

It is hard to quantify how much of the recent oil price increases are due to speculation but the steepness of increases in the past year in the absence of correspondingly large shifts in supply and demand fundamentals suggest that this is significant. A 2006 study by the United States Senate Permanent Subcommittee on Investigations for instance had already estimated that as much as 30% or more of the prevailing crude price at the time was due to speculation- driven purchases. Applying this to how the cost of crude oil accounts for around 75% of the local pump price of fuel (based on the DOE estimate of crude/product costs in diesel and gasoline prices of the oil industry and importers) implies that over 20% of local pump prices are due to speculation- driven overpricing.

The monopoly oil transnationals already rake in billions of super-profits from inflating the price of their oil. This monopoly pricing has been further bloated since last year by increasing speculation in world oil market. The deepening financial and economic crisis especially since mid-2007 has seen big financial investors, especially oil firms recycling their accumulating profits, shifting money into commodity markets particularly in oil, food and gold.

It is likely that the current bloating of oil prices due to speculation today will be even more than estimated by the 2006 US Senate report inasmuch as speculative investments in energy commodities today are double the US$100-150 billion levels around the time the report was made. This has already been acknowledged by among others even the Saudi Arabian and German governments, US government officials and the International Monetary Fund (IMF).

Thus, any effort to address the global problem of high oil prices has to squarely address the monopoly domination and price manipulation of the big oil corporations. The energy industry is too critical and strategic to be left in the hand of private profit-maximizing interests. The ease with which local oil firms can pass on this manipulated increase in global oil prices on top of built-in overpricing underscores the need for genuine regulation of the domestic oil industry to, at the very least, rein in such excessive profiteering at the people’s expense. Fifth Grego book now off the press

The third printing of “The American Blackmails on the Philippines and the World”, a fifth book published by Congress Magazine and written by author, professor, historian, and veteran journalist Dr. Frank Grego is now off the press.

The 250-page book is a product of Grego’s critical thinking and highly analytical lectures before his graduate and post-graduate students where he traces the American oppression, persecution and repression against the Philippines , Mexico , Puerto Rico , Nicaragua , Cuba , Haiti , Sto. Domino, Hawaii and other weaker nations since 1898.

Written in the crunchy, coherent, and emphatic style of an award winning author, editor, columnist, and academe, the book could be crisply read in three hours. It is a sequel to his first book, The American Violations from 1898 to 1978.

Grego’s other books were Powers and Functions of Batasang Pambansa, Dictatorship under the Guise of a Unicameral Parliament, History of the Philippine Congress from Tejeros in 1897 to Batasan in 2007, and the Spratlys, now a Casket in the Bathtub.

The renowned author is also a speechwriter of 16 congressmen; chairman of the selection committee that proclaims the annual 30 Most Outstanding Congressmen since 1992; a most sought biographer of the members of Congress, editor of Congress Magazine, and columnist of Trade Express Asia.

Olive Riley, Worlds Oldest Blogger Dies at 108

Olive Riley, the worlds oldest blogger on record died July 13 at a Nursing Home. Riley, had made her last post on her blog at age 108. This proves that blogging is not only for teens or the young but for people of all ages. In her final post, dated June 26, an increasingly frail Olive noted she couldn't "shake off that bad cough".

The Good and the Bad News Around Us extends its deepest condolences to the family and friends of Olive Riley. She had made a mark in the blogosphere that will be remembered forever. May she inspire every blogger to continue to strive and deliver good blogs and post to all.

Olive had posted almost a hundred entries on her blog, or as she jokingly labelled it, her "blob", since February last year. The ardent Sydney Swans AFL fan shared her day-to-day musings and her life's experiences raising three children on her own, living through two world wars and the Depression, her work as a station cook in rural Queensland and as an egg sorter and barmaid in Sydney.

Amnesty International Ignores Rights of the Unborn

Amnesty International Pushes Mexican High Court to Uphold Legal Abortion 
By Piero A. Tozzi and Juan Carlos Perez

Global human rights group Amnesty International (AI), which officially abandoned its neutrality on abortion in 2007, has authored a pro-abortion legal memorandum addressed to the Supreme Court of Mexico asking the high court to uphold liberal abortion in Mexico City. The memorandum directly contradicts AI's previous position that "there is no generally accepted right to abortion in international human rights law."

AI's memo supports a liberalized first-trimester abortion law passed last year by Mexico City's Legislative Assembly that has been challenged by Mexico's Attorney General. AI cites several treaties signed by Mexico, including the Convention on the Elimination of All Forms of Discrimination Against Women, the Convention Against Torture, and the Convention on the Rights of the Child, claiming that they require the Court to uphold the legislation.

As AI had previously acknowledged, however, no such right can be found in any of the treaties mentioned in AI's legal brief. Human rights treaties are consensus documents negotiated by governments, many of which outlawed abortion at the time of ratification, and thus are silent on the subject of abortion. To underscore that such treaties would leave their domestic laws unchanged, some countries made explicit formal interpretative statements and reservations at the time of signing protecting the rights of the unborn child.

AI's submission cites no treaty language in support of its argument that a failure to uphold the challenged law would "result in violations of Mexico's international human rights obligations. " The Amnesty brief does, however, reference a report by a UN treaty monitoring body, the Committee on Economic, Social and Cultural Rights, which pressured the Mexican government on abortion in 2006. Such committees are composed of unelected members many of whom are drawn from pro-abortion non-governmental organizations. Such committees take it upon themselves to reinterpret treaties and then try to get governments to agree even though committee pronouncements are non-binding.

AI's new approach apparently mirrors strategy adopted by the pro-abortion Center for Reproductive Rights (CRR), which along with the International Commission of Jurists filed a third-party intervention in the Mexico City case. In 2006, CRR had persuaded Colombia's constitutional court to overturn that country's pro-life laws based on the argument that by acceding to various treaties, a sovereign nation must conform its domestic laws to subsequent treaty body interpretations of what constitutes its evolving obligations.

AI was founded in 1961 by Peter Benenson, a Catholic convert, to combat human rights abuses by totalitarian and authoritarian regimes. Compared with more secular-oriented human rights counterparts, Amnesty International has historically drawn support from members of various
religious denominations. After decades of defending human dignity without compromising the rights of the unborn, its 2007 abortion policy switch alienated a number of its long-time supporters, including Scottish Cardinal Keith O'Brien, Bishop Michael Evans -- a member of thirty years standing -- and activist priest Daniel Berrigan, S.J., all of whom have withdrawn support from AI as a result.

Over 1,000 “green” pledges and two Singapore Book of Records challenges broken

SINGAPORE – The Double A RE-live! @ Atrium carnival concluded June 16 at The Atrium @ Orchard. Organised by the Environmental Challenge Organisation (Singapore), the 11-day environmentally-themed carnival was launched on World Environment Day, June 5, 2008, by Mr. Teo Ser Luck, Senior Parliamentary Secretary for Community Development, Youth and Sports, and has pulled together more than 1,000 pledges to practise alternative modes of transport and the “7 Easy Green Habits”.

The Double A-sponsored carnival is the largest collaboration between students, governmental and non-governmental organisations and the corporate sector in Singapore. The event was co-organised by students from Earthlink NTU, RJC One Earth, SMU Verts and Youth Connection X. The purpose of the event was to educate and inform the public on the importance of leading more environmentally sustainable lifestyles through a wide variety of events and activities.

One of the key attractions, the Bike-a-thon, managed to clock over 22,000 km of distance on bicycles. For the equivalent distance travelled, an average car would have emitted 4,400 kg of CO2. The objective of this event was to gain public support for more eco-friendly modes of transports like cycling through participation. In addition, the carnival saw two Singapore Book of Records challenges broken. Participants managed to set new records for the longest distance travelled on stationary bicycles for six and 12 hours.

Mr Teng Weixiong won a pair of tickets to a private island on Phuket, Thailand, for having pledged to adopt the “7 Easy Green Habits”. This was proudly sponsored by Double A.

According to Mr Xu Yang, 24, Director for Bike-a-thon, “We hope that the Bike-a-thon experience has taught people in Singapore to make more informed choices of the various modes of transport they use everyday. I am glad that the people who took part walked away with this valuable message”.

Another highlight of the carnival was the Green Mile walk which promoted another eco-friendly transport alternative. About 100 participants took part in the 5.5 km walk on June 8, Sunday.

“Organising this walk was very satisfying as it allowed me to share with the participants the many green conservation areas in Singapore’s central district where one can escape to at anytime of the day,” said Ms. Shauna Khoo, Director of the Green Mile walk.

“This is the first time that such a large-scale activity has been initiated and organised by young people,” said Mr. Jeevaneswaran Ramoo, Project Chairman of Double A RE-live! @ Atrium. “It went well with support from several partners in both the public and private sectors. Given the success of the outreach for this event, we hope to hold it again in coming years”

The event has reached out to more than 10,000 members of the public throughout the 11 days of the carnival with events such as a bazaar, contests and games.
